Orlen reported on heat prices. “We have submitted a tariff application”


When the situation is normal and there are no sudden fluctuations in gas supply due to, for example, military operations, the price in Europe fluctuates between EUR 15 and EUR 25 per MWh. It was heading towards this range in December last year. Unfortunately, subsequent events, mainly the attack on Iran, resulted in an escalation of prices. On March 19, it was even above EUR 70, and currently just below EUR 40.

This affects an increasing part of the heat price in Poland. We still heat mainly from coal, but this will change. The role of gas is growing. And this one is expensive. Orlen announced what it intends to do about it.

“Already We have submitted a tariff application for the 2026-2027 season […] and I can say that there are no upward movements. We do not expect the tariff to increase in the coming years,” Gajewski told journalists.
